Marriage
Love is moral even without legal marriage, but marriage is immoral without love.
- Ellen Key

In marriage, each partner is to be an encourager rather than a critic; a forgiver rather than a collector of hurts; an enabler rather than a reformer.
- H. Norman Wright
Let men tremble to win the hand of woman, unless they win along with it the utmost passion of her heart!
- Nathaniel Hawthorne
To complain that I could only be married once was like complaining that I had only been born once.
- G. K. Chesterton
You'll be happy if you'll remember that men don't change much. Women do. Women adapt themselves, and if you think that means they lose their individuality, you're wrong. Show me a happy marriage and I'll show you a clever woman.
- Elizabeth Cadell
If you get bored with the person you married for love, there's something wrong with you - not with that person.
- Shahrukh Khan
